What Are Aroma Chemicals, and Why Are They Important?
Aroma chemicals are compounds that are synthetically made or obtained from nature that provide products their distinct aroma. Aroma chemicals make up the majority of the formulations for the fragrance, cosmetics and personal care industries and are used to create consistency in fragrance, longevity in wear and availability in production time.
For manufacturers, aroma chemicals represent the ability to recreate complex aromas at a low cost. Why Sustainability Is Important in the Aroma Industry

Traditional chemical manufacturing is reliant on feedstocks extracted from petroleum and often uses processes that are high in energy use and contribute to pollution and carbon emissions. The fragrance industry, once reliant on synthetic chemistry exclusively, is now working towards sustainability and reducing its ecological footprint.
Fragrance houses across the globe are requiring green chemistry, renewable raw materials, and biodegradable materials. Emerging Trends in Sustainable Aroma Chemicals for 2025-2026
Bio-based Aroma Chemicals
Bio-based ingredients from sugarcane, corn, and essential oils are becoming popular. Natural ingredients such as linalool, geraniol and vanillin not only reduce dependence on fossil fuels, but they also provide a better aroma perception.
Green Chemistry Advances
Using green chemistry such as environmentally friendly catalysts and solvent-free methods is a giant leap. Major aroma oil producers in India are allocating funds into research and development using green chemistry innovation to create greener routes for production, resulting in lower waste and improved safety.
Waste Minimisation & Circular Production
Companies have adopted certain systems of closed-loop production, reducing or repurposing by-products and waste, knowing minimising negative impacts reduces costs and improves their green story.
Traceability & Ethical Sourcing
Digital innovation is enabling traceability, such as blockchain, so suppliers are able to track raw materials all the way from source to shelf, allowing for ethically sourced materials and transparency throughout the supply chain.
Carbon-Neutral Manufacturing
To achieve net-zero goals, Indian companies are favouring renewable energy, carbon offsets, and cleaner production systems; international leaders and benchmarks for sustainable manufacturing.
